Surface area of a cylinder = A=2πrh+2πr²

r is the radius = 4cm

Height h = 20cm

Substitute

A = 2πr(r+h)

A = 2π(4)(4+20)

A = 8π(24)

A = 192π

A = 192(3.14)

A = 602.88cm²

Hence the surface area of the cylinder is 602.88cm²
